Hartford-based St. Francis Hospital’s Connecticut Joint Replacement Institute has completed 50,000 procedures.

The institute first opened in 2007 and is one of the largest centers in Connecticut offering total and partial joint replacement for hips, knees and shoulders, according to a May 13 press release sent to Becker’s

The 50,000th procedure was performed by Matthew Grosso, MD, an orthopedic surgeon at CJRI.
